This role will be within our MEICA and capital maintenance team. Our Mechanical, Electrical, Instrumentation, Control & Automation (MEICA) experts offer a one‑stop solution, including ongoing operation and maintenance services.

Responsibilities
  • Calibrate control systems for optimal performance, ensuring each system operates efficiently and accurately.
  • Maintain and troubleshoot control systems including PLCs, SCADA and DCS, addressing faults and keeping operations running smoothly.
  • Ensure instrumentation systems operate accurately and reliably so that all measurements and processes remain consistent.
  • Install, calibrate and maintain instruments used to measure variables such as pressure, flow, temperature and level, supporting precise monitoring across all equipment.
Qualifications
  • Full UK driving licence.
  • Strong knowledge of electrical systems – wiring, motors, circuits and distribution systems.
  • Proficient in calibrating, maintaining and troubleshooting sensors, transmitters and control valves.
  • Knowledge of control systems.
